电脑版《穿越火线》(CF)闪退是玩家常遇到的运行问题,可能由系统兼容性、游戏文件损坏、内存不足、网络波动或硬件冲突引发。本文将从根源分析闪退原因,并提供针对性解决步骤,帮助玩家快速恢复游戏运行。以下为详细解决方案。
一、系统兼容性不足导致闪退
Windows系统版本与CF不匹配是常见问题。例如,游戏可能因缺少DirectX或Visual C++运行库而崩溃。
解决方法:
通过控制面板进入"程序和功能",检查系统版本是否为Windows 7/8/10/11最新补丁版本。
下载并安装官方要求的DirectX 9.0c、DirectX 11和Visual C++ 2010-2022运行库。
启用游戏启动时的"兼容模式",右键游戏快捷方式→属性→勾选"以兼容模式运行"并选择Windows 7/8系统。
二、游戏文件损坏或缺失
安装包损坏或更新失败会导致核心文件丢失。
完全卸载原游戏,通过Steam或官网下载最新安装包。
关闭杀毒软件和防火墙,避免拦截安装程序。
使用Steam客户端的"修复游戏"功能,或手动重建缺失的文件。
检查安装目录下是否存在"GameData"和"Client"文件夹,缺失时重新复制完整包文件。
三、内存占用过高引发闪退
后台程序占用大量内存或内存条故障都会导致游戏卡顿退出。
任务管理器→内存选项卡,结束占用率>90%的后台进程(包括浏览器、聊天软件)。
任务管理器→性能→内存条,若四个内存通道未满,可尝试更换内存条或升级容量。
在CF启动选项中添加"-ReleaseMem"参数(参数需自行测试安全性),例如:
"C:\Program Files (x86)\Steam\steamapps\common\CF\CF.exe" -ReleaseMem 2048
四、显卡驱动异常或性能不足
老旧或损坏的显卡驱动可能导致帧率波动闪退。
更新显卡驱动:通过NVIDIA Ge force Experience或AMD Radeon Software自动更新。
手动安装驱动:访问显卡官网下载与系统匹配的驱动版本(如Windows 11需选择"Windows 10 21H2"兼容版本)。
调整游戏图形设置:在CF设置中降低抗锯齿等级至"无",关闭阴影和动态光影效果。
五、网络环境不稳定或防火墙拦截
弱网或安全软件误判会中断游戏连接。
使用有线连接替代Wi-Fi,或通过加速器(如UU、雷神)优化网络。
临时关闭杀毒软件和防火墙,测试是否为拦截导致闪退。
在防火墙设置中添加CF.exe和Steam.exe的信任权限。
六、硬件冲突与散热问题
内存、硬盘或CPU过热可能触发系统保护机制。
使用AIDA64或HWMonitor监测温度,确保CPU/GPU温度<80℃。
清理电脑内部灰尘,检查散热硅脂是否老化(建议每2年更换一次)。
更换SATA硬盘为SSD,减少启动时系统资源占用。
观点汇总
电脑CF闪退的解决需分步骤排查:优先检查系统兼容性和基础设置,再逐步处理硬件和网络问题。建议玩家从中的部分开始,按章节顺序操作。若仍无法解决,可尝试联系官方客服提供游戏日志(位于安装目录\Logs\CFLog.txt)进行深度分析。
常见问题解答
如何检查系统是否支持CF?
需要Windows 7/8/10/11系统,且内存≥4GB,显卡需支持DirectX 11。
闪退时如何获取游戏日志?
在安装目录\Logs文件夹中查看CFLog.txt,记录时间戳和错误代码。
修改启动参数有风险吗?
仅在确认参数来源可靠时使用,错误参数可能导致系统崩溃。
驱动版本过高会闪退吗?
是,部分旧版驱动与CF存在兼容性问题,需匹配游戏发布时的驱动版本。
内存不足如何临时缓解?
退出所有非必要程序,在任务管理器中手动释放内存。
网络延迟高如何测试?
使用CF内测服务器或第三方测速工具(如ping值<50ms为佳)。
闪退前是否需要保存进度?
玩家需在游戏内完成存档操作,否则数据可能丢失。
闪退后如何恢复安装包?
通过Steam库页面重新下载,或使用验证游戏功能修复文件。